PwC acquires MTS Allstream's Professional Services consulting group

On January 31, 2010, PricewaterhouseCoopers Canada (PwC) closed the previously-announced acquisition of the Professional Services consulting group of MTS Allstream, a subsidiary of Manitoba Telecom Services Inc., effective February 1, 2010.
The acquisition includes client contracts, largely in the public and financial services sectors, and approximately 180 consulting professionals with expertise in enterprise applications, information management, security consulting, and project management located primarily in Toronto, Ottawa, Quebec, Edmonton, St. John's and Halifax. The business acquired by PwC represents annual revenues of approximately $50 million. The acquisition will enhance PwC 's technology service capabilities and expand its client base.
PwC was represented by Fasken Martineau with a team comprised of Scott Conover, Andrew Alleyne, Michael Shour, Laura Fetter, Andrew Derksen, and Gabriel Stern (corporate); Alix Herber (labour & employment); and articling students Kate Sangster-Poole, Andrew Teehan, Lindsey Weppler, and Sean Yang.
